Pfizer Designs Clinical Research Unit

Published 6/29/2003

Pfizer has selected The S/L/A/M Collaborative to design a new phase I clinical trials facility in New Haven, Conn. The 65,000-sf facility, slated for completion in 2004, will house phase I clinical trials space as well as research, office, laboratory and support facilities. The location of the three-story facility will foster collaboration with Yale Medical School, providing access to its imaging equipment for additional drug research on a cellular level. The facility will feature an on-site pharmacy and analytical labs, and is expected to dramatically reduce the time needed to obtain FDA approval and bring new products to market.
